Latest football transfer news:
Arsenal are now leading Manchester United and Chelsea in the race to sign Bayer Leverkusen starlet Leon Bailey in the January transfer window.
Liverpool FC are close to agreeing a £70m deal to sign defender Virgil van Dijk from Southampton in the January transfer window.
Olivier Giroud’s agent is due in London for crunch talks this week over the 30-year-old Arsenal striker’s future.
Guillem Balague has revealed that Barcelona are losing hope of signing Philippe Coutinho from Liverpool FC in the January transfer window.
Inter Milan want to take out-of-favour midfielder Henrikh Mkhitaryan on loan from Manchester United in January.
Arsene Wenger wants Arsenal to up their efforts in a bid to sign Sevilla misfit Steven N’Zonzi next week.
